BACK TO ARCHIVE
HOME/INTELLIGENCE/CVE-2026-2441: Critical Use-After-Free Vulnerability in Google Chromium CSS Engine
CVE-2026-2441
2/17/2026
CVSS 9.3 • CRITICAL

CVE-2026-2441: Critical Use-After-Free Vulnerability in Google Chromium CSS Engine

Google Chromium CSS contains a use-after-free vulnerability that could allow a remote attacker to potentially exploit heap corruption via a crafted HTML page. This vulnerability could affect multiple web browsers that utilize Chromium, including, but not limited to, Google Chrome, Microsoft Edge, and Opera.

FREQUENTLY ASKED

What is CVE-2026-2441 and why does it matter?

CVE-2026-2441 is a high-severity Use-After-Free vulnerability in the CSS engine of Google Chromium. This flaw is significant because it allows a remote attacker to execute arbitrary code within the browser's sandbox environment by tricking a user into visiting a specially crafted HTML page. With a CVSS score of 8.8, it represents a substantial risk to data confidentiality and system integrity.

Which versions of the product are affected?

The vulnerability affects versions of Google Chromium prior to 145.0.7632.75. Because Chromium serves as the foundational engine for several major web browsers, this security flaw impacts not only Google Chrome but also Microsoft Edge, Opera, and other Chromium-based browsers that have not yet integrated the necessary security updates.

Has a patch been released for CVE-2026-2441?

Yes, Google has released a security update to address this vulnerability. The fix is included in Chromium version 145.0.7632.75 and later. Users and administrators are urged to update their browsers immediately to the latest stable channel release to mitigate the risk of exploitation and ensure the security of their browsing environment.

What is the remediation deadline and what it means for compliance?

The remediation deadline for CVE-2026-2441 is March 10, 2026. For organizations following CISA Binding Operational Directive (BOD) 22-01, this date is a mandatory cutoff for applying the security patch. Failure to meet this deadline results in non-compliance and leaves the infrastructure exposed to active exploitation risks identified by federal cybersecurity authorities.

How to check if an instance or deployment is affected?

To check if your browser is affected, navigate to the 'About' section of your browser menu (e.g., Chrome > Help > About Google Chrome). If the version number is lower than 145.0.7632.75, the instance is vulnerable. For enterprise deployments, IT administrators should use endpoint management tools to audit all installed browser versions across the network against the 145.0.7632.75 benchmark.

THREAT SURVEY

VULNERABILITY TARGET

Chromium

VENDOR SOURCE

Google

CLASSIFIERS

CWE-416

REMEDIATION PULSE

Critical patching mandated by March 10, 2026.

EXPLOITATION STATUS: ACTIVE_WILDFIRE

RELATED INTELLIGENCE

View All
CVE-2025-49704

CVE-2025-49704: Critical Microsoft SharePoint Code Injection Vulnerability Advisory

Microsoft SharePoint contains a code injection vulnerability that could allow an authorized attacker to execute code over a network. This vulnerability could be chained with CVE-2025-49706. CVE-2025-53770 is a patch bypass for CVE-2025-49704, and the updates for CVE-2025-53770 include more robust protection than those for CVE-2025-49704.

CVE-2025-61884

CVE-2025-61884: Critical SSRF in Oracle E-Business Suite Oracle Configurator

Oracle E-Business Suite contains a server-side request forgery (SSRF) vulnerability in the Runtime component of Oracle Configurator. This vulnerability is remotely exploitable without authentication.

CVE-2026-20131

Critical Alert: CVE-2026-20131 Root RCE Vulnerability in Cisco Secure Firewall Management Center

Cisco Secure Firewall Management Center (FMC) Software and Cisco Security Cloud Control (SCC) Firewall Management contain a deserialization of untrusted data vulnerability in the web-based management interface that could allow an unauthenticated, remote attacker to execute arbitrary Java code as root on an affected device.

Defend the Architecture.

Real-time intelligence drops for the global software supply chain.

Understanding the High-Severity Threat in Google Chromium

On February 17, 2026, a critical security advisory was finalized regarding CVE-2026-2441, a high-severity vulnerability within the Google Chromium CSS engine. This flaw, classified as a Use-After-Free (UAF) vulnerability, presents a significant risk to the millions of users and organizations relying on Chromium-based browsers. With a CVSS score of 8.8, the vulnerability underscores the persistent challenges in managing memory safety within complex software architectures like modern web browsers. The flaw allows for remote code execution (RCE) via a crafted HTML page, making it a priority for immediate remediation.

The urgency of this patch is highlighted by its inclusion in security catalogs with a mandatory remediation deadline of March 10, 2026. As an active exploitation risk, this vulnerability is not merely theoretical but represents a tangible threat vector that attackers can leverage to bypass security boundaries and compromise host systems through the browser renderer process.

Vulnerability Profile: CVE-2026-2441 Technical Details

To effectively defend against CVE-2026-2441, it is essential to understand its profile. The following table summarizes the core metrics associated with this vulnerability.

FieldValue
CVE IDCVE-2026-2441
Affected Product & VersionsGoogle Chromium prior to 145.0.7632.75
CVSS Score & Severity8.8 (HIGH)
CVSS Version3.1
CVSS VectorCV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H
Attack VectorNETWORK
Attack ComplexityLOW
Privileges RequiredNONE
User InteractionREQUIRED
CWE IDsCWE-416 (Use After Free)
Date Disclosed2026-02-17
Remediation Deadline2026-03-10
SSVC Exploitation statusactive
Known Ransomware UseUnknown
EPSS Score & Percentile0.00409 (61.3%)
Patch AvailableYes (Version 145.0.7632.75)

Technical Deep Dive: The Mechanics of Use-After-Free in CSS

CWE-416: Memory Management Failures

CWE-416, or "Use After Free," is a type of memory corruption vulnerability that occurs when a program continues to use a pointer after the memory it points to has been deallocated (freed). In the context of C++—the primary language of the Chromium project—managing memory manually or through smart pointers is a complex task. When an object is deleted, its memory is returned to the heap for future use. If a reference to that object remains (a "dangling pointer") and the program attempts to access it, the behavior becomes undefined.

An attacker can exploit this by ensuring that the freed memory space is re-allocated with malicious data. When the program then uses the dangling pointer, it inadvertently executes or processes the attacker's data, leading to a hijack of the application's control flow.

The Role of the CSS Engine (Blink)

The Blink engine, Chromium's rendering engine, is responsible for converting HTML, CSS, and JavaScript into the visual experience users see. The CSS component specifically handles the construction of the CSS Object Model (CSSOM) and applies styling rules to the Document Object Model (DOM). This process involves highly dynamic memory allocation, as styles are added, removed, and recalculated in response to user actions or script executions.

CVE-2026-2441 exists within this styling logic. When processing a specifically crafted HTML page containing complex CSS rules, the engine fails to properly track the lifecycle of certain CSS-related objects. This leads to a situation where the renderer attempts to access an object that has already been destroyed during a style recalculation or layout phase.

The Attack Chain: From Crafted HTML to Memory Corruption

The attack chain for CVE-2026-2441 begins with a network-based delivery mechanism. Because the attack vector is "NETWORK" and the complexity is "LOW," a remote attacker does not need sophisticated infrastructure to launch an exploit. The only requirement is "USER INTERACTION," which usually involves tricking a victim into visiting a malicious website or clicking a link in a phishing email.

Once the victim's browser loads the crafted HTML page, the following sequence occurs:

  1. Parsing: The browser parses the HTML and encounters malicious CSS structures designed to trigger specific memory allocation patterns.
  2. Deallocation: A specific sequence of CSS property changes or DOM manipulations causes the CSS engine to free a targeted memory object.
  3. Heap Grooming: The attacker’s script uses techniques to fill the recently freed memory with controlled, malicious data (often referred to as "heap spraying" or "grooming").
  4. Triggering the UAF: The engine, following its normal logic, attempts to access the deallocated object. Instead of finding legitimate CSS data, it encounters the attacker's payload.
  5. Execution: This access results in memory corruption, which can be leveraged to achieve arbitrary code execution (ACE).

The Sandbox and the Impact of Arbitrary Code Execution

Chromium utilizes a multi-process architecture where the renderer—the component handling CSS and HTML—runs within a highly restrictive sandbox. This sandbox is designed to prevent compromised processes from accessing the rest of the operating system. However, gaining RCE inside the sandbox is still a critical failure.

Inside the sandbox, an attacker can steal session cookies, capture user input (via keylogging within the page context), and potentially find further vulnerabilities to "escape" the sandbox and gain full control over the host machine. The "Technical Impact" is classified as "total" by SSVC because once memory is corrupted at this level, the integrity and confidentiality of all data processed by the browser are lost.

Who Is Affected: The Reach of the Chromium Ecosystem

The impact of CVE-2026-2441 extends far beyond Google Chrome. The Chromium project is the upstream source for many of the world's most popular web browsers. Organizations and individuals using the following products are at risk:

  • Google Chrome: All desktop platforms (Windows, macOS, Linux).
  • Microsoft Edge: The enterprise standard for many Windows environments.
  • Opera and Opera GX: Popular alternatives known for resource management.
  • Brave: A privacy-focused browser built on the Chromium core.
  • Vivaldi: A highly customizable Chromium-based browser.

Enterprise environments are particularly vulnerable because browsers are the primary interface for SaaS applications and internal web portals. A single unpatched browser can serve as the entry point for a wider corporate breach.

Compliance and Urgency: The CISA BOD 22-01 Mandate

Because CVE-2026-2441 has been identified as being under active exploitation, it has been added to the CISA Known Exploited Vulnerabilities (KEV) catalog. For federal agencies and organizations that align with Binding Operational Directive (BOD) 22-01, this mandates a strict remediation timeline.

The remediation deadline is March 10, 2026. By this date, all affected instances of Chromium-based browsers must be updated to version 145.0.7632.75 or higher. This directive reflects the high risk of this vulnerability being used in targeted attacks or ransomware campaigns. Even organizations not explicitly bound by CISA directives should treat this date as the maximum window for acceptable risk exposure.

Official Remediation Steps and Patch Verification

To mitigate the risk of CVE-2026-2441, follow these official remediation steps immediately:

  1. Update Google Chrome:

    • Open Chrome and click on the three vertical dots in the top-right corner.
    • Navigate to Help > About Google Chrome.
    • The browser will automatically check for updates. Ensure the version is 145.0.7632.75 or later.
    • Relaunch the browser to apply the update.
  2. Update Microsoft Edge:

    • Click the three dots in the top-right corner.
    • Select Help and feedback > About Microsoft Edge.
    • Allow the browser to update to the latest version and restart.
  3. Enterprise Deployment:

    • Utilize tools such as Microsoft Endpoint Manager (Intune), Google Admin Console, or third-party patch management solutions (e.g., PDQ, Ivanti) to push the latest Chromium build to all endpoints.
    • Verify the update by auditing the version number across the fleet.
  4. Reference Official Documentation:

    • Monitor the Chrome Releases Blog for subsequent stability updates and security fixes.

Security Best Practices for Browser Hardening

In addition to patching, organizations should adopt the following best practices to defend against memory corruption vulnerabilities:

  • Enable Automatic Updates: Configure group policies to ensure browsers update automatically without requiring user intervention. This reduces the time-to-patch for critical flaws.
  • Implement Site Isolation: Ensure that Chromium's "Site Isolation" feature is enabled. This places each website into its own dedicated process, making it harder for a compromised renderer to access data from other sites.
  • Leverage Attack Surface Reduction (ASR) Rules: Use security software to block the execution of potentially obfuscated scripts or unconventional HTML/CSS structures from unknown sources.
  • Use Endpoint Detection and Response (EDR): Deploy EDR solutions that can monitor for unusual child process creation or memory injection attempts originating from browser processes.
  • Educate Users: Since the vulnerability requires "USER INTERACTION," ongoing anti-phishing training is vital to help users recognize and avoid the malicious links that serve as the primary delivery mechanism for this exploit.
  • Network Filtering: Implement DNS and web filtering to block access to known malicious domains and recently registered domains often used in exploit delivery campaigns.